Where Astrology Ends?



What is my personal aim in astrology? I feel obliged to make it clear. Usually people who study astrology think about mastering the art of prediction. Their device is: "I want to know as much for future as possible and, the best, everything!" There were (or are) as well some very ambitious and at the same time suspicious people who want to ascertain stable fundamentals of astrology: Michel Gauquelin (born 1928-11-13, 22:15 UT at 48^58'N 2^27'E) was the most eminent of them. My aim lies in a midway between the two: it consists in determining the area of competence of astrology. My biggest question is: "Where astrology has its ends?" Or: what is to be predicted by means of astrology, and what is not?

For it is obvious that astrology is not able to predict ALL the future.

I think that this kind of "absolute prediction" is a DRIVING MYTH of astrology - since antiquity. What kind of myth I think about? Their very similar myths had e.g. classical mechanics (that was a myth of an absolute determinism as resulted from Langrange equations) or cybernetics (its myth consisted in a dream of artificially constructing human-like conscious mind).

But there is a number of very evident FACTS testifying that a big area of life is not to be predicted, by means of astrology or others.

Examples:

(1) There live people born at almost the same time; so their curricula vitae should be very similar. E.g. once I studied biophysics. This was very specialised direction at universities and there were only two classes of biophysics in Poland, in Warsaw and in Cracow, and my Warsaw group counted 7 people only. Nobody was born at the same day as me. If it were otherwise, it would be a sensation! Similarly, now I am the only Polish astrologer born in my day.

In 1980, Polish revolution of that time started with a peculiar event: Lech Walesa, the prospective leader of Polish "Solidarity" trade union and president of the nation, jumped over the shipyard fence in order to take control over the strike. Statistics tells us that there was about twenty people (or ten men...) with their natal charts as similar to that of Walesa as an astrologer was able to discern. But then Walesa was alone, not in a middle of a crew of 10 young men with characteristic moustaches born in the same 10 minutes. Similarly, there was only ONE Albert Einstein, ONE Marylin Monroe, ONE President Reagan and so on - billions times. Cases of similarity in birth time and c.v. are very rare - they are true sensations.

What a conclusion? Natal chart cannot include a complete information of an individual's life.

More arguments:

(2) One cannot determine, by means of astrology, whether a person born at a given time is a man or a woman.

(3) It's also impossible to determine whether a person is Black or Caucasian;

(4) Whether he/she comes from a family of a worker or from aristocracy.

(5) Let us think about rules astrology established on how to predict the death of an individual. The rules - as a rules themselves - cannot change during centuries and from a country to another. Average movements of planets are also uniform during epochs. But people in different epochs lived differently long - less than 30 years on an average in ancient Egypt or in 19-century India, and more than 80 years in today West. In Finland people live especially long - and some kilometers east, in Russia, an average length of live is about 50. Do try to find a configuration of stars who produce such an effect!

(6) Very similarly, rules predicting giving births of women are historically and geographically dependant. In the generation of my fathers a number of five or seven children in a family was normal; in the generation of my children - one or two. Compare, as well, present-time Africa or Southern America to (extincting) Europe.

(7) Next question is that of people sharing a similar fate - i.e. dying in a battle or in an airplain accident. Had they every time similar horoscopes? (Arguments of this kind were formulated as early as by Lucius Seneca.)

So if a part only of our lives and personalities is to determine by astrology, our task is to find the edges where astrology ends and outside of them remains not competent.
